槐米对棉和棉与莫代尔针织物的预媒法染色

Premordant Dyeing of Cotton and Cotton/modal Knitted Fabrics with Sophora Japonica

摘要 采用单因子试验方法,以K/S值为评价指标,研究制备槐米提取液过程中的料液比和染色过程中pH值、时间、温度等参数对棉和棉莫针织物槐米染色性能的影响。研究表明,制备槐米提取液的优化料液比为1∶80,采用明矾作为预媒染剂进行染色时,纯棉和棉莫针织物的优化染色工艺为:pH值7.0,温度50℃,时间10 min。研究发现,槐米上染纯棉和棉莫针织物的速率很快,染色后织物颜色鲜艳均匀、上染效果好,且染色后棉莫针织物的DE*和K/S值均比纯棉针织物更高,色牢度更好。 Using the single factor test method, with K/S value as the evaluation standard, the influence of the material-liquid ratio of Sophora Japonica L. during extraction and effects of pH value, time and temperature on dyeing process of cotton and cotton/modal knitted fabrics with Sophora Japonica L. are studied. The results show that the optimum material-liquid ratio of cotton and cotton/modal knitted fabric is 1∶80. The optimum dyeing process of pure cotton and cotton/modal knitted fabrics with alum pre-mordant dyeing is as follows: pH value 7.0, temperature50 ℃, time 10 minutes. It is found that the rate of dyeing cotton and cotton/modal knitted fabrics was very fast,the dyed fabrics were bright and uniform, and the DE*and K/S values of dyed cotton/modal knitted fabrics were higher and the fastness was better than that of cotton knitted fabrics.
